The Federal Reserve System Discount Window functions as a safety valve in relieving pressures in reserve markets. In circumstances where extensions of credit can help relieve liquidity strains in the banking system, the Discount Window also helps to assure the basic stability of financial markets more generally. WebLoan collateral is generally pledged through the Borrower-in-Custody of collateral (BIC) program, subject to periodic inspections. The BIC program allows the pledge of collateral in the form of loans held in custody of the depository institutions. WebThe Borrower‐in‐Custody (BIC) program allows depository institutions (DIs) to pledge loans to the Federal Reserve Bank of Boston (FRBB) as collateral for Payment System Risk … WebAll extensions of credit by the Federal Reserve Bank of Minneapolis (FRB) must be secured to the satisfaction of the FRB. The Borrower -In-Custody (BIC) collateral arrangement allows depository institutions to pledge loans to the FRB without physicalyl deli vering the collateral to the FRB or another custodian.
